The Enterprise 2.0 Revolution

The Westin Boston Waterfront hotel, where Enterprise 2.0 will take place June 18-21, 2007.

The Enterprise 2.0 Conference, from the co-producers of the Web 2.0 Summit, is the first, and only, conference about how smart businesses are leveraging new tools and technologies, hand in hand with culture and processes, to increase innovation, productivity and agility. See the best tools in action, learn how to successfully implement them and compare notes with other early adopters.

The companies that understand Enterprise 2.0 and make it work are rising to the top today, and this trend will continue. Will your organization evolve?
